## Service Accounts — ImageVault Cache

The `imgvault-svc` account owns the thumbnail cache on Pexler nodes. Known issue: the cache leaks ~200MB/hr when eviction stalls under burst load. Restart `imgvault-cached` if RSS exceeds 6GB; do not kill the sweeper mid-pass. To query cache stats via the internal ImageVault API, authenticate with the key below.

app token of kagap-tafog = vxb7-1L6kA2y

Subject: Key rotation — Skewwatch agent

Rotating the Skewwatch key used by the build agents to report clock offsets. The skew between the Fernholt and Drayton agent pools is back under 200ms, so no pipeline changes — just verify the config diff reads the key from the secrets loader. Old key dies Friday. The new internal service key is below.

app token of hahig-bawef = qvz4-jEJj

## Artifact Signing — Plannerfix Hotfix Builds

Quick note for the security review of the query planner regression fix (Quillbase 3.2.4): the hotfix artifacts were signed out-of-band because the normal pipeline was frozen. Everything else followed standard procedure, promise. To verify the hotfix tarballs yourself, use the signing key below.

deploy key for kagup-bawig: bky9_ZMq28eTw9